Emily read 8 pages of her novel every day for 4 days. She has 16 more pages to read to finish the novel. How many pages does Emily's novel have?

32

40

48

52

The music teacher put 21 violins into cases. She put 7 violins into each case.

Which equation can the music teacher use to find the number of cases needed to hold all of the violins?

21 - 7 = 14

21 X 7 = 147

21 ÷ 7 = 3

21 + 7 = 28
